Transaction 61bc9453c14b33df2632bfdb57a97098e1f9c22c90bce445c382997b53a5f593

1 Input
2 Outputs
  • 61bc9453c14b33df2632bfdb57a97098e1f9c22c90bce445c382997b53a5f593:0
  • value  2824455
    address  1EZXyrNzQCMNQQJLWxAeTYYCKtdGydmFj
  • 61bc9453c14b33df2632bfdb57a97098e1f9c22c90bce445c382997b53a5f593:1
  • value  3815991
    address  36whF7v3Egf9vA53P715EMKZQSLdYzArRT